About Bryce View Lodge, part of the Ruby’s Inn Resort

This hotel is within a 5-minute drive of Bryce Canyon National Park. This hotel features free Wi-Fi in every room. Rooms at the Bryce View Lodge are equipped with a coffee maker and cable TV. Rooms also have air conditioning. The Bryce View Lodge is 2 miles from the Bryce Canyon Airport. Ruby’s General Store is within a 5-minute walk of the hotel.

Where is Bryce View Lodge, part of the Ruby’s Inn Resort located, and how walkable is the area?
Bryce View Lodge, part of the Ruby’s Inn Resort is located at 105 E Center Street, Bryce Canyon, UT 84764. With a Walk Score of 17, the area is rated Car-Dependent. A car or rideshare is recommended for most trips in this area.
